Core Viewpoint - The article highlights the significance of Teisan Resin, a high-purity acrylic copolymer produced by Nagase ChemteX, as a crucial material for electronic adhesive films due to its outstanding properties such as low thermal expansion, low modulus, high heat resistance, and high reliability [3][4]. Product Overview - Teisan Resin is utilized in the production of electronic adhesive films, specifically ACF (Anisotropic Conducting Film) and DAF (Die Attach Film), which are essential for electronic packaging and display module connections [4][6]. - The resin is produced using a unique suspension polymerization process, resulting in high purity and a narrow molecular weight distribution [7][22]. Product Characteristics - **Low Thermal Expansion Coefficient (Low CTE)**: Teisan Resin exhibits minimal expansion when heated, enhancing bond dimensional stability in smaller electronic products [11][12]. - **Low Modulus**: The low modulus of Teisan Resin aids DAF films in reducing stress and improving packaging reliability [13][14]. - **Low Tg**: The resin increases the wetting properties of DAF film substrates, allowing for lower temperature mounting [15][16]. - **High Purity**: Compared to conventional solution and emulsion polymerization processes, Teisan Resin has minimal residual monomers and low molecular weight components, with few impurities due to the absence of surfactants during polymerization [17][18]. - **High Heat Resistance**: The polymer backbone of Teisan Resin consists of saturated carbon chains, providing durability and preventing bond degradation due to oxidation or heating [19][20]. - **Narrow Molecular Weight Distribution**: The special suspension polymerization process results in a high polymerization rate and degree, yielding a polymer with a narrow molecular weight distribution [21][22]. Product Specifications - Four solvent-based resins are currently marketed in China, each with different functional groups and properties: SG-P3, SG-70L, SG-708-6, and SG-600 TEA [7][9].
